Apache OpenOffice (AOO) Bugzilla – Issue 33681
In html, tfoot content displayed above tbody content.
Last modified: 2013-08-07 14:38:26 UTC
In html files, when a table is displayed, thead is displayed above tbody (OOo displays it correctly) tfoot should be displayed below tbody (OOo displays it above tbody) Recent browsers (Firefox, IE, Opera) do this correctly. Few websites currently use thead, tfoot and tbody sections of tables, but they will become more important in xhtml as the tfoot allows you to repeat table header and footer for each printed page, or have scrollable table contents with thead and tfoot always visible. Open the attach document in OOo -> it shows: Table Header Table Footer Row One Row Two Row Three which is wrong. Mozilla (for instance) displays: Table Header Row One Row Two Row Three Table Footer which is correct.
